RESPONSIBILITIES:

•Attend ESOL and CO classes on designated days

•Arrive a few minutes early to check in with teacher about the day’s classroom activities

•Assist struggling students with class assignments.

•Assist with set-up and tear-down during Cultural Orientation

•Provide supervision for young children when present.

•Help with transportation needs

•Other duties as assigned

•Record hours and submit completed timesheet for each month via the IRC’s online Volunteer Dashboard.

Qualifications •Preferred availability for class times- Monday-Thursday 9:30am-11am and Friday 10am-1:30pm

•Excellent verbal communication skills

•Currently pursuing an undergraduate or graduate degree or recent graduate

•Patient, reliable, and flexible

•Exposure to other cultures and languages is a plus.

•While a personal vehicle is not required, it would be helpful on occasion.

This position is unpaid and reports to the Adult Education Specialist.
